- Divide spinach between four individual serving dishes.
- Sprinkle each with onion rings, oranges and walnuts.
- To make vinaigrette, whisk together pesto and wine until combined.
- Place tomatoes and feta cheese in bowl; drizzle with 2 Tablespoons vinaigrette and toss to coat.
- Place a portion of tomato mixture in the center of each salad.
- Lay five avocado wedges in a star pattern around tomato mixture. If desired, sprinkle salad with chopped cilantro and garnish with pepperoncini peppers.
- Serve remaining vinaigrette on the side.
*Large avocados are recommended for this recipe. A large avocado averages about 8 ounces. If using smaller or larger size avocados adjust the quantity accordingly.
